Intl. Diamond Week Presents Unique Buying Opportunity

IDE to Bestow Honorary Membership on GIA's President

Press Release: International Diamond Week is a unique opportunity to meet and trade with Israeli manufacturers and dealers who usually do not attend the international trade shows. "Therefore the time spent on the trading floor during the four-day event offers sourcing opportunities that cannot be realized anywhere else," said Chaitanya "Charlie" Vanjara of Sunview NV in Antwerp.

With hundreds of Israeli, Belgian and U.S. diamond manufacturers and dealers on the Israel Diamond Exchange (IDE) trading floor during the first four days of September, visiting diamond buyers will have an unprecedented choice of goods to browse through and choose from.

"I look forward to participating once again in the International Diamond Week," said  Vanjara. "On the IDE floor, you meet not only the large Israeli diamond companies, but also an impressive number of smaller operators, niche companies that produce goods of a carat and larger, as well as fancy-shaped and fancy color goods. Many of these smaller firms do not participate in the larger trade shows, such as Hong Kong.
 
"Therefore, the term one-stop-station for polished diamonds is a perfect description of this diamond trading festival," he added.

Among the guests of honor who will be attending the September 1 to 4 International Diamond Week is Susan Jacques, the president and CEO of the Gemological Institute of America (GIA). To mark her visit and in recognition of her contribution to the gem and jewelry industry and trade, the IDE will bestow her with an honorary IDE membership.

Meanwhile, during the summer break, the event's core team is continuing to cater to buyers' registration and hotel room booking requests. The September show will also feature an exclusive polished diamond auction by the Rapaport Group. Meanwhile, negotiations are also taking place with other partners for the organization of additional, value-adding events during the week.
